青青草原综合久久大伊人导航_色综合久久天天综合_日日噜噜夜夜狠狠久久丁香五月_热久久这里只有精品

華劍緣
一切都在這個過程中獲得,將那些目標埋藏于心中
posts - 19,comments - 20,trackbacks - 0
/////////////////////////////////////// /
//?????????????????????????????????????//
//????????????????????????????????????//
//數值分析??直接三角分解法求方程組????//
//????????????????????????????????????//
//??在VC2005下編譯通過,由于VC6.0的???//
//???不標準會有錯誤???????????????????//
//????????????????????????????????????//
//???2006.5.30???v0.1?????????????????//
////////////////////////////////////////

#include?
"iostream"
using?namespace?std;

class?Matrix
{
private:
?
double**?A;??????//矩陣A
?double?*b;???????//向量b
public:
?
int?size;
?Matrix(
int?);
?
~Matrix();
friend?
double*?Dooli(Matrix&?);
?
void?Input();
?
void?Disp();

}
;

Matrix::Matrix(
int?x)
{
?size
=x;

?
//為向量b分配空間并初始化為0
?b=new?double?[x];
?
for(int?j=0;j<x;j++)
??b[j]
=0;

?
//為向量A分配空間并初始化為0
?A=new?double*?[x];
?
for(int?i=0;i<x;i++)
??A[i]
=new?double?[x];
?
for(int?m=0;m<x;m++)
??
for(int?n=0;n<x;n++)
???A[m][n]
=0;
}


Matrix::
~Matrix()
{
????cout
<<"正在析構中~~~~"<<endl;
????delete?b;
????
for(int?i=0;i<size;i++)
????????delete?A[i];
????delete?A;
}


void?Matrix::Disp()
{
?
for(int?i=0;i<size;i++)
?
{
??
for(int?j=0;j<size;j++)
???cout
<<A[i][j]<<"??";
??cout
<<endl;
?}

}


void?Matrix::Input()
{
?cout
<<"請輸入A:"<<endl;
?
for(int?i=0;i<size;i++)
??
for(int?j=0;j<size;j++){
???cout
<<""<<i+1<<""<<""<<j+1<<"列:"<<endl;
??cin
>>A[i][j];
??}

???cout
<<"請輸入b:"<<endl;
?
for(int?j=0;j<size;j++){
??cout
<<""<<j+1<<"個:"<<endl;
???cin
>>b[j];
?}

?
}

?
double*?Dooli(Matrix&?A)
{
?
double?*Xn=new?double?[A.size];
?Matrix?L(A.size),U(A.size);

?
//分別求得U,L的第一行與第一列
???for(int?i=0;i<A.size;i++)
??????U.A[
0][i]=A.A[0][i];
???
for(int?j=1;j<A.size;j++)
??????L.A[j][
0]=A.A[j][0]/U.A[0][0];

//分別求得U,L的第r行,第r列
?????double?temp1=0,temp2=0;
?
for(int?r=1;r<A.size;r++){
?????
//U
?????for(int?i=r;i<A.size;i++){
?????????
for(int?k=0;k<r-1;k++)
????????????temp1
=temp1+L.A[r][k]*U.A[k][i];?
????????????U.A[r][i]
=A.A[r][i]-temp1;
?????}

?????
//L
?????for(int?i=r+1;i<A.size;i++){
??????????
for(int?k=0;k<r-1;k++)
????????????temp2
=temp2+L.A[i][k]*U.A[k][r];
?????????????L.A[i][r]
=(A.A[i][r]-temp2)/U.A[r][r];
?????}

?}

?cout
<<"計算U得:"<<endl;
?U.Disp();
?cout
<<"計算L的:"<<endl;
?L.Disp();
?
?
double?*Y=new?double?[A.size];

?Y[
0]=A.b[0];
?
for(int?i=1;i<A.size;i++?){
?????
double?temp3=0;
?????
for(int?k=0;k<i-1;k++)
?????????temp3
=temp3+L.A[i][k]*Y[k];
?????Y[i]
=A.b[i]-temp3;
?}


?Xn[A.size
-1]=Y[A.size-1]/U.A[A.size-1][A.size-1];
?
for(int?i=A.size-1;i>=0;i--){
?????
double?temp4=0;
?????
for(int?k=i+1;k<A.size;k++)
?????????temp4
=temp4+U.A[i][k]*Xn[k];
?????Xn[i]
=(Y[i]-temp4)/U.A[i][i];
?}

?
return?Xn;
}

?
int?main()
{
?Matrix?B(
4);
?B.Input();
?
double?*X;
?X
=Dooli(B);
?cout
<<"~~~~解得:"<<endl;
?
for(int?i=0;i<B.size;i++)
?????cout
<<"X["<<i<<"]:"<<X[i]<<"?";
?cout
<<endl<<"呵呵呵呵呵";
?
return?0;
}


試驗總結:將高斯消去法改寫為緊湊形式,可以直接從矩陣 A 的元素的導計算 L U 元素的遞推公式,而不需任何中間步驟,一旦實現了矩陣 A U L 分解那么就等價于求解兩個三角形方程組。

? 注意: 編成語言中的數組以 0’ 為首元素,數組的一位偏移最容易出錯;

???????????? 注意變量的作用域;

posted on 2006-05-30 21:22 華劍緣 閱讀(1919) 評論(0)  編輯 收藏 引用
青青草原综合久久大伊人导航_色综合久久天天综合_日日噜噜夜夜狠狠久久丁香五月_热久久这里只有精品
  • <ins id="pjuwb"></ins>
    <blockquote id="pjuwb"><pre id="pjuwb"></pre></blockquote>
    <noscript id="pjuwb"></noscript>
          <sup id="pjuwb"><pre id="pjuwb"></pre></sup>
            <dd id="pjuwb"></dd>
            <abbr id="pjuwb"></abbr>
            日韩亚洲综合在线| 国产农村妇女精品一二区| 亚洲人成网站777色婷婷| 裸体一区二区三区| 欧美成人免费网站| 亚洲人成在线观看网站高清| 亚洲美女黄色| 欧美高清视频免费观看| 亚洲欧美日本伦理| 午夜精品国产精品大乳美女| 欧美一区视频| 欧美sm极限捆绑bd| 国产精品久久久久久久久久免费| 国产精品视频网站| 亚洲国产婷婷| 亚洲欧美韩国| 欧美成人精品福利| 亚洲最新色图| 久久精品99无色码中文字幕| 欧美国产大片| 国产欧美一区视频| 亚洲日本中文字幕区| 午夜久久资源| 亚洲国产高清视频| 性亚洲最疯狂xxxx高清| 欧美精品国产精品日韩精品| 国产三区精品| 亚洲深夜福利| 亚洲国产高清在线观看视频| 久久不射2019中文字幕| 欧美日韩综合在线| 亚洲国产毛片完整版| 欧美中文字幕视频| 亚洲乱码国产乱码精品精可以看| 久久精品国产免费看久久精品| 欧美日韩一区二区在线播放| 亚洲高清久久网| 久久久91精品国产一区二区三区| 亚洲美女区一区| 欧美大色视频| 在线观看国产精品淫| 久久久久国内| 亚洲专区一二三| 国产精品国产亚洲精品看不卡15 | 久久久久**毛片大全| 亚洲麻豆av| 欧美韩日亚洲| 日韩视频免费观看| 欧美激情亚洲视频| 久久久五月天| 韩国女主播一区| 久久动漫亚洲| 篠田优中文在线播放第一区| 国产麻豆午夜三级精品| 亚洲欧美日韩在线综合| 宅男噜噜噜66国产日韩在线观看| 欧美日本韩国一区| 一区二区三区视频在线看| 亚洲狼人综合| 国产精品va| 欧美影院视频| 欧美在线视频二区| 韩国三级电影一区二区| 性色av一区二区怡红| 久久久天天操| 国产手机视频一区二区| 欧美在线日韩在线| 欧美一级专区| 精品成人久久| 欧美激情影音先锋| 欧美激情五月| 亚洲一区视频在线观看视频| 99re66热这里只有精品3直播 | 久久国产精品99久久久久久老狼 | 亚洲小视频在线| 99在线精品观看| 国产精品男女猛烈高潮激情| 久久精品国产亚洲a| 久久精彩视频| 亚洲另类一区二区| 亚洲视频在线视频| 一区视频在线| 亚洲日韩中文字幕在线播放| 国产精品狼人久久影院观看方式| 久久久99精品免费观看不卡| 牛人盗摄一区二区三区视频| 亚洲一区二区三区四区视频| 久久av在线| 99精品国产在热久久婷婷| 亚洲图片在线观看| 亚洲国产福利在线| 亚洲永久在线观看| 亚洲激情另类| 亚洲一级二级| 最新国产拍偷乱拍精品| 中文国产亚洲喷潮| 亚洲国产精品va在线看黑人| 一本色道久久综合精品竹菊 | 久久精品亚洲精品| 夜夜爽av福利精品导航| 欧美中文在线观看| 亚洲深夜福利视频| 久久久99国产精品免费| 日韩午夜在线| 久久精品免费| 亚洲欧美99| 欧美久久影院| 六十路精品视频| 国产精品久久久久永久免费观看| 另类图片国产| 国产精品亚洲一区二区三区在线| 亚洲国产精品久久久久婷婷老年| 国产精品一区久久久久| 亚洲精品少妇30p| 1024国产精品| 亚洲欧美激情视频在线观看一区二区三区 | 亚洲男人的天堂在线aⅴ视频| 亚洲激情啪啪| 久久免费视频观看| 久久久久九九视频| 亚洲三级观看| 亚洲激情影院| 伊人狠狠色j香婷婷综合| 中文久久精品| 一本综合久久| 国产在线国偷精品产拍免费yy| 最新成人在线| 久久久蜜桃一区二区人| 亚洲视频碰碰| 亚洲激情第一区| 亚洲伊人网站| 99精品99| 女主播福利一区| 久久久久亚洲综合| 国产日韩欧美综合在线| 99精品视频免费观看视频| 亚洲欧洲精品成人久久奇米网| 久久精品一本| 久久久亚洲影院你懂的| 国产色视频一区| 午夜在线观看免费一区| 欧美一区二粉嫩精品国产一线天| 欧美亚州韩日在线看免费版国语版| 91久久极品少妇xxxxⅹ软件| 国产酒店精品激情| 午夜日韩视频| 老鸭窝毛片一区二区三区| 一区二区自拍| 欧美成人性网| 一本综合久久| 欧美在线www| 国产亚洲欧洲997久久综合| 久久gogo国模裸体人体| 免费观看成人www动漫视频| 亚洲激情女人| 欧美日韩综合一区| 亚洲一区二区三区中文字幕| 久久成人国产| 在线精品一区| 欧美人与禽猛交乱配视频| 99国产精品视频免费观看| 新狼窝色av性久久久久久| 国产字幕视频一区二区| 蜜桃精品久久久久久久免费影院| 亚洲破处大片| 亚洲免费在线看| 韩国av一区二区三区四区| 欧美aⅴ一区二区三区视频| 一本久道久久久| 久久久噜噜噜| 亚洲最新在线| 国产一区二区三区免费观看 | 亚洲国产一区二区三区a毛片| 99国产麻豆精品| 国产欧美综合一区二区三区| 每日更新成人在线视频| 国产精品99久久久久久www| 久久久久久夜精品精品免费| 亚洲精品日韩综合观看成人91| 国产精品国产自产拍高清av| 久久久国产精彩视频美女艺术照福利| 欧美黄色免费| 欧美一级播放| 日韩视频在线免费| 一区二区三区四区精品| 欧美肥婆bbw| 女人香蕉久久**毛片精品| 在线视频日韩精品| 在线欧美影院| 国产精品欧美久久久久无广告| 久久精品免费播放| 一区二区三欧美| 亚洲国产另类久久精品| 久久久精品网| 性欧美在线看片a免费观看| 亚洲精品欧美在线| 在线看无码的免费网站| 国产美女精品视频免费观看| 欧美日韩国产一区精品一区| 久久综合狠狠|